Mack Trucks has unveiled a 12-liter natural gas-powered Pinnacle Axle Back model built initially for UPS. Built for regional haul and LTL operations, the Pinnacle is equipped with a Cummins Westport ISX12 G engine with either LNG or compressed natural gas (CNG) fuel systems.
The expansion to the OEM’s natural gas line-up for on-highway operations joins natural gas-powered TerraPro Low Entry and TerraPro Cabover refuse models. Later this year, Mack plans to introduce a natural gas-powered version of the Granite truck.
